Fifi and the Flowertots is a British stop-motion children's television series created by Keith Chapman and produced by Chapman Entertainment and Hit Entertainment. The series originally aired on Sprout (block) in the United States and Five in the United Kingdom.

It features a group of flower-based characters and their adventures and activities through the garden. The title character, Fifi Forget-Me-Not, is voiced by Jane Horrocks, while the other characters are voiced by Maria Darling, Tim Whitnall and Marc Silk. This series is animated by Cosgrove Hall Films and produced by Chapman Entertainment and HiT Entertainment. Creator Keith Chapman is also the originator of the Bob the Builder series (now owned by Mattel).

Characters

  • Fifi, Forget-me-not is the main protagonist who is usually the most cheerful. She says: "Hello! I am Fifi, forget-me-not!" at the beginning of each episode and at the end: "Bye! Don't forget to come back soon!" or "Don't forget to come and play another day!". When she forgets what to do, she says: "Fiddly Flowerpetals!" before describing the problem for the audience to guess. When she remembers, another character says: "Fifi forget-me-not forgot!". Sometimes her catchphrase when she forgets what to do is "Buttercups and Daisies!", and when something is wrong she says: "Diggly Dandelions!" A sociable character, she likes to cook and look after plants. Fifi lives in a watering can house. Voiced by Jane Horrocks.
  • Aunt Tulip is Fifi's aunt. She likes to have tea parties and chats with the Flowertots. Lives in a pineapple house and has a pet grub, whose name is Grubby. He is very little, and so often lost. Aunt Tulip is voiced by Tim Whitnall.
  • Buttercup is a buttercup. She lives in "Milk Bucket House" with Daisy and has a mouse called Cornflower because of his lovely blue colour. Voiced by Joanna Ruiz.
  • Daisy is a daisy. She is a shy and dreamy Flowertot in comparison to her sister Buttercup. She is a little bit clumsy. She loves her comfort duckling toy called "Diddyduck".
  • Poppy (known as Poppady in the United States) is Fifi's friend. She has a market stall where she sells everything that the Flowertots need for each episode. Lives in a pumpkin house.
  • Primrose is Fifi's friend too. She is prim and doesn't like getting messy. She always wants to look magnificent. Most of all she is sad when something goes wrong for her. She likes to create apparel for herself and tries to dress Fifi up. Her catchphrase is "I am NOT having a good day!" and she is voiced by Maria Darling.
  • Violet is Fifi's friend as well. She is very creative and loves painting. Lives with Primrose in a marrow house and is voiced by Maria Darling.
  • Pip Gooseberry is the youngest of the Flowertots. He likes to help Fifi and Bumble in the garden. Sometimes he is too noisy and gets too excited. Fifi looks after him when Stingo and Slugsy play tricks on him. He lives in the gooseberry bushes on his playground and is voiced by Maria Darling.
  • Bumble (known as Fuzzbuzz in the United States) is a bumblebee and Fifi's best friend. He often visits her and is always ready to come to her rescue but isn't good at landing and usually crashes. His catchphrase is "Wiggly Worms!" and he is voiced by Marc Silk.
  • Stingo is a wasp who causes trouble for the Flowertots. He tries to steal food-related items: cake, blueberry, chocolate. Lives in a red apple house. His catchphrase is "Rotten Raspberries!" and he is voiced by Tim Whitnall.
  • Hornetto is Stingo's cousin. He's a guitar playing hornet and even nastier than Stingo on occasion.
  • Slugsy is a slug and Stingo's sidekick. He is always ready to help Stingo but is very slow and often accidentally ruins Stingo's plans. He loves Primrose but doesn't want her to find out, but sometimes he makes romantic deals. He lives at the top of Stingo's house. He speaks with a lisp and is voiced by Marc Silk.
  • Flutterby is a butterfly, a friendly character. He takes Buttercup and Daisy around the garden and has a landing pad near the girls' house.
  • Webby is a spider. She is the eldest and the wisest in Flowertot Garden. The Flowertots ask her for advice and help. But Stingo and Slugsy avoid her so as not to hit her web. So-called because she lives in a web house, she is voiced by Maria Darling.
  • Mo is Fifi's lawnmower working for compost. He takes the harvest and the Flowertots around the garden.
  • Diggly is a grumpy but funny worm. He lives on the compost heap and eats scraps but prefers pumpkin pies.
